Relevant factors in the Homo Diazocoupling reaction catalysed by Ruthenium (II) complexes

Diazocompounds decompose in the presence of Ru(II) complexes giving a Ru-carbenoid intermediate, which can react with more diazocompound yielding olefins [homo diazocoupling (HDC) reaction].1 Thus, ethyl diazoacetate (EDA) catalytically decomposes affording diethyl maleate (DEM) and diethyl fumarate (DEF, the thermodynamic product with E configuration). The DEM/DEF ratio depends on the catalyst, catalyst and EDA concentrations, etc. Most of the reported catalysts have shown the preferential formation of the Z olefin, DEM.Although generic catalytic cycles have been proposed, mechanistic details rationalizing the stereoselectivity of the HDC reactions are unknown nowadays.
